Updated on October 6, 2023

If there is one thing that the COVID-19 pandemic taught us over the last two years, it’s that chatbots are an indispensable communication channel for businesses across industries.

Healthcare, automotive, manufacturing, travel, hospitality, real estate – you name it, and we can assure you that you are bound to find a friendly chatbot to assist you on their website, social media, or any other channel.

In fact, chatbots are one of the fastest growing brand communications channels. The market size of chatbots has increased by 92% over the last few years.

As popular as chatbots are, we’re sure that most of you, if not all, must have interacted with a chatbot at one point or the other. And if you did, you must have noticed that these chatbots have unique, sometimes quirky names.

And interestingly enough, that’s what we’re discussing here bot names.

If we’ve piqued your interest, give this article a spin and discover why your chatbot needs a name. We will also tell you how you can name your chatbot. Oh, and we’ve also gone ahead and put together a list of some uber cool chatbot/ virtual assistant names just in case.

So let’s dive right in.

What’s in a name?

While a chatbot is, in simple words, a sophisticated computer program, naming it serves a very important purpose.

Giving your bot a name enables your customers to feel more at ease with using it. Technical terms such as customer support assistant, virtual assistant, etc., sound quite mechanical and unrelatable. And if your customer is not able to establish an emotional connection, then chances are that he or she will most likely not be as open to chatting through a bot.

Naming your chatbot, especially with a catchy, descriptive name, lends a personality to your chatbot, making it more approachable and personal for your customers. It creates a one-to-one connection between your customer and the chatbot. Giving your chatbot a name that matches the tone of your business is also key to creating a positive brand impression in your customer’s mind.

There is a reason why Apple has Siri and Google has Alexa instead of Apple bot 2018 or Google bot 2016! Siri and Alexa are not just voice assistants. They connect with us on a personal level and respond to our commands and queries in that relatable, friendly manner that we love!

So then, how do you go about naming your chatbots? Should you give it a common name? A quirky one? A funny one?

Let’s find out!

Generative AI Powered Chatbots

How to name a chatbot

1. Identify the main purpose of your chatbot

Different chatbots are designed to serve different purposes. 

A healthcare chatbot can have different use-cases such as collecting patient information, setting appointment reminders, assessing symptoms, and more.

Similarly, an e-commerce chatbot can be used to handle customer queries, take purchase orders, and even disseminate product information.

Based on the purpose of your bot, you can choose a name that can depict its purpose.

For instance, Woebot is a healthcare chatbot that is used to communicate with patients, check in on their mental health, and even suggest tools and techniques to help them in their current situation.

It is aptly named Woe-bot. A bot that addresses your woes!

Think about giving these bots bland, technical names such as, say, mental health bot, therapy bot, etc. Unrelatable and perhaps even slightly off-putting. Right?

2. Consider your Ideal Customer Profile

Naming your chatbot can be a fun thing to do. However, naming it without keeping your ICP in mind can be counter-productive.

For instance, a number of healthcare practices use chatbots to disseminate information about key health concerns such as cancers. Giving a quirky, funny name to such a chatbot does not make sense since the customers who might use such bots are likely to not connect or relate their situation with the name you’ve chosen. In such cases, it makes sense to go for a simple, short, and somber name.

On the other hand, when building a chatbot for a beauty platform such as Sephora, your target customers are those who relate to fashion, makeup, beauty, etc. Here, it makes sense to think of a name that closely resembles such aspects.

3. Your brand personality

When leveraging a chatbot for brand communications, it is important to remember that your chatbot name ideally should reflect your brand’s identity.

In many cases, your chatbot’s name can influence how people associate with your brand’s attributes. 

Depending on whether your brand’s tone is funny, eccentric, or serious, it makes sense to choose a chatbot name that closely resonates with these attributes.

Remember, the key is to communicate the purpose of your bot without losing sight of the underlying brand personality. 

4. Robot or human?

Again, it all comes down to the purpose of your bot. In cases where the function of your chatbot is to largely and primarily engage with customers and provide seamless customer service, it makes sense to choose names that customers are likely to connect with.

 In such situations, it makes more sense to choose unique human names so that your customers find the bot to be approachable.

Now, in cases where the chatbot is a part of the business process, not necessarily interacting with customers, you can opt-out of giving human names and go with slightly less technical robot names.

Remember, emotions are a key aspect to consider when naming a chatbot. And this is why it is important to clearly define the functionalities of your bot.

5. Brainstorm and choose easy names

Since your chatbot’s name has to reflect your brand’s personality, it makes sense then to have a few brainstorming sessions to come up with the best possible names for your chatbot. 

While naming your chatbot, try to keep it as simple as you can. People tend to relate to names that are easier to remember. You need to respect the fine line between unique and difficult, quirky and obvious. 

Another factor to keep in mind is to skip highly descriptive names. Ideally, your chatbot’s name should not be more than two words, if that. Steer clear of trying to add taglines, brand mottos, etc. ,in an effort to promote your brand.

Now that we’ve explored chatbot nomenclature a bit let’s move on to a fun exercise. 

Below is a list of some super cool bot names that we have come up with. If you are looking to name your chatbot, this little list may come in quite handy.

Best bot names

  • Hercules, Cratos, The Burn Bot, The Fit Life Bot (For health and fitness businesses)
  • Cloud bot, Comet bot, Tornado bot (Meteorological industry)
  • Charlotte, Vera, Shirley, Buddy bot, Gigi, Helper bot (For shopping assistants)
  • Digital Doctor, Margaret, Florence, Fleming (For healthcare chatbots)

Female chatbot names

1. Alice12. Luna
2. Kayla13. Emily
3. Gabriella14. Chloe
4. Emma15. Ellie
5. Mia16. Zoe
6. Isabella17. Lucy
7. Anna18. Ivy
8. Aurora19. Cora
9. Olivia20. Eva
10. Ava21. Clara
11. Alia22. Iris

Male chatbot names

male bot names
1. Noah12. Chase
2. Bob13. Enzo
3. Chris14. Ace
4. Ted15.Finn
5. Leo16. Charlie
6. Luke17. Arlo
7. Phil18. Eric
8. Tom19. Kyle
9. Eli20. Liam
10.Ian21. Henry
11.Miles22. Alex

Cool bot names

  1. Wickie
  2. Homer
  3. Yanna
  4. Charlie Bot
  5. Arch Bot
  6. Jimmy
  7. Baby Bot
  8. Wall-E
  9. Tag
  10. Automato
  11. Magneto
  12. Venus
  13. Orient
  14. Olympus
  15. Meta
  16. Chip
  17. Dale
  18. Pixel
  19. Galaxy
  20. Eyebot
  21. Trivia Bot

Cute bot names

  1. Chipbot
  2. Aida
  3. Chatterbot
  4. Wonderbot
  5. Mario
  6. Owl Bot
  7. Zen
  8. Amazebot
  9. Avatar
  10. Macro
  11. Omon
  12. Feisty Fueler
  13. Fishy
  14. The Joker
  15. Chuckle Bot

Catchy bot names

  1. Alpha Tango
  2. Fido
  3. Flasbot
  4. Zeus
  5. Angelbot
  6. Fitbot
  7. Athena
  8. Mind Reader
  9. Amigo
  10. Elvis
  11. Dottie
  12. Agent Smith
  13. RoboGeorge
  14. Genie
  15. Glad Bot
  16. Thor

AI bot names

  1. Titan
  2. Tech Buddy
  3. Zax
  4. Augus
  5. Digital Dave
  6. Nerdbot
  7. Alpha
  8. Celeste
  9. Jeeves
  10. Botr
  11. Alfred
  12. Mr. Spock


The hardest part of your chatbot journey need not be building your chatbot. Naming your chatbot can be tricky too when you are starting out. However, with a little bit of inspiration and a lot of brainstorming, you can come up with interesting bot names in no time at all.

The only thing you need to remember is to keep it short, simple, memorable, and close to the tone and personality of your brand.

If you are still having trouble coming up with unique chatbot names, there are tons of chatbot name and business name generators online. You can easily use these name generators and find a chatbot name that matches the purpose and personality of your bot!

At Kommunicate, we are envisioning a world-beating customer support solution to empower the new era of customer support. We would love to have you onboard to have a first-hand experience of Kommunicate. You can signup here and start delighting your customers right away.

Write A Comment


Devashish Mamgain

I hope you enjoyed reading this blog post.

If you want the Kommunicate team to help you automate your customer support, just book a demo.

Book a Demo

You’ve unlocked 30 days for $0
Kommunicate Offer

Upcoming Webinar: Conversational AI in Fintech with Srinivas Reddy, Co-founder & CTO of TaxBuddy.